Core Industries & Theodore Industrial Port, add new 800 ton Manitowoc 18000 With Max-er to its Line of Heavy Lift Cranes
Tuesday, November 8th, 2011Core Industries, based out of Theodore Industrial Port (TIP), has introduced a new Manitowoc 18000 with maxer to its line of heavy lift cranes. The addition of this crane will give Core the ability to handle lifts in excess of 750 tons therefore giving Core and TIP an appreciative advantage over any other port in the Mobile area when it comes to the heavy lift and storage arena.
CORE and TIP which provide services to all areas of the marine Industrial field as well as the Oil and Gas Industry, is now adding to its current inventory of heavy lift cranes with one of the largest in the Central Gulf of Mexico. The addition of this crane will allow TIP to expand its offerings to all Industries requiring the need for heavy lift capabilities.
